Autofluorescence of alveolar macrophages: problems and potential solutions.

J D Edelson, D K MacFadden, M Klein, A S Rebuck.   

Abstract

Despite recent advances in immunofluorescence technology, the study of alveolar macrophage cell surface proteins is hampered by the presence of autofluorescence. We suggest several approaches that might overcome this problem and enable specific immunofluorescent detection of cellular proteins and automated analysis of alveolar macrophages.
